Understanding the 2026 Phone Market Cycle
The smartphone market tends to follow seasonal patterns influenced by new product launches, holidays, and market trends. Recognizing these cycles can help you decide the best time to sell your device.
Key Selling Periods in 2026
- Q1 (January – March): Post-holiday sales slow down, but early-year promotions may attract buyers.
- Q2 (April – June): Launch of new models often occurs around April or May, decreasing the value of older devices.
- Q3 (July – September): Back-to-school season boosts demand for affordable phones.
- Q4 (October – December): Holiday shopping season, especially Black Friday and Christmas, offers the highest potential for selling at premium prices.

Tips for Selling Your Phone in 2026
Follow these tips to get the best value for your device:
- Research the current market value of your phone model.
- Sell before new models are announced to avoid depreciation.
- Clean and reset your device to factory settings.
- Take high-quality photos to showcase your phone’s condition.
- Use reputable platforms like eBay, Swappa, or trade-in programs.
